Marley drives to work every day and passes two independently operated traffic lights. The probability that both lights are red i

s 0.35. The probability that the first light is red is 0.48. What is the probability that the second light is red, given that the first light is red?
a)0.13
b)0.35
c)0.48
d)0.73

Let event A be the first light being red.
Let event B be the second light being red.

P(A) = 0.48
P(A & B) = P(A) * P(B) = 0.35

P(B) = 0.35 / P(A)
P(B) = 0.35 / 0.48
P(B) = 0.73

Since the lights are independent, P(B|A) = P(B) therefore d is the correct answer.

2.) We want to divide the prize money in the ratio

1200 : 2400 : 1800 = 2 : 4 : 3

There are 2+4+3 = 9 total ratio units, so each one must stand for $600/9 = $66 2/3.

Then the money to Aceves' class is ...

2 × $66 2/3 = $133 1/3 = $133.33

And the money to Baca's class is ...

4 × $66 2/3 = $266 2/3 = $266.67

Finally, the money to Canyon's class is ...

3 × $66 2/3 = $200.00

___

Note on the division:

The 1/3 cent that Aceves' class should have gotten goes to Baca's class in the above scenario. It might make sense for the classes to donate $6 to the school and divide the remaining $594 as $132 : $264 : $198. If they actually want the pennies, they could donate $0.06 to the school and split the result as $133.32 : $266.64 : $199.98.
